The horseman behind the service
Meet Robert O’Dwyer.
A lifelong connection with horses shapes every procession Robert plans with a family or funeral director.

Experience with horses
From Dublin horseman to a dedicated funeral service.
Robert was reared around horses and later trained as a farrier. He built O’Dwyer Horse Drawn Funerals around that lifelong experience and a respect for the role horses can play in a family’s final farewell.
His black Friesian horses are prepared for ceremonial work, while the hearse and harness are presented with close attention to detail.
Families and funeral directors speak directly with Robert, from the first question through to the arrangements for the day.
